Charitable objects
FOR THE PUBLIC BENEFIT TO ADVANCE THE EDUCATION (INCLUDING SOCIAL AND PHYSICAL TRAINING) OF PERSONS OF ANY AGE, IN SUCH WAYS AS THE CHARITY THINKS FIT, INCLUDING BY: (1) AWARDING TO SUCH PERSONS SCHOLARSHIPS, MAINTENANCE ALLOWANCES OR GRANTS TENABLE AT ANY UNIVERSITY COLLEGE OR INSTITUTION OF HIGHER OR FURTHER EDUCATION (2) PROVIDING THEIR EDUCATION (INCLUDING THE SRUDY OF MUSIC OR OTHER ARTS), TO UNDERTAKE FURTHER TRAVEL IN FURTHERANCE OF THAT EDUCATION (3) PROVIDING AND ASSISTING IN THE PROVISION OF FACILITIES, SUPPORT SERVICES AND EQUIPMENT NOT PROVIDED BY THE STATUTORY AUTHORITIES (4) MAKING GRANTS TO CHARITIES IN THE UK WITH SIMILAR OBJECTS TO A BRIDGE TO THE FUTURE
